fix #IB0DUA [wl_website]采购价显示优化,从spu进入时处理

This commit is contained in:
Ivan Office
2024-10-29 02:42:17 +08:00
parent 2c0933b2cd
commit 34ef848119

View File

@@ -1,6 +1,7 @@
<odoo> <odoo>
<data> <data>
<!-- price list --> <!-- price list -->
<!-- 增加 sku 过滤用于增强-->
<record id="product_supplierinfo_search_view_superbar" model="ir.ui.view"> <record id="product_supplierinfo_search_view_superbar" model="ir.ui.view">
<field name="name">product.supplierinfo.search.view.superbar</field> <field name="name">product.supplierinfo.search.view.superbar</field>
<field name="model">product.supplierinfo</field> <field name="model">product.supplierinfo</field>
@@ -10,9 +11,23 @@
<searchpanel view_types="list,kanban,search"> <searchpanel view_types="list,kanban,search">
<field name="company_id" groups="base.group_multi_company" icon="fa-building"/> <field name="company_id" groups="base.group_multi_company" icon="fa-building"/>
<field name="partner_id" select="multi"/> <field name="partner_id" select="multi"/>
<field name="product_id" select="multi" context="{'display_default_code': 0}"
invisible="not context.get('spu_view_product_supplierinfo', False)"/>
</searchpanel> </searchpanel>
</xpath> </xpath>
</field> </field>
</record> </record>
<!-- <record id="product_supplierinfo_search_view_superbar_sku" model="ir.ui.view">-->
<!-- <field name="name">product.supplierinfo.search.view.superbar</field>-->
<!-- <field name="model">product.supplierinfo</field>-->
<!-- <field name="mode">primary</field>-->
<!-- <field name="priority">20</field>-->
<!-- <field name="inherit_id" ref="product_supplierinfo_search_view_superbar"/>-->
<!-- <field name="arch" type="xml">-->
<!-- <xpath expr="//searchpanel//field[@name='partner_id']">-->
<!-- <field name="product_id" select="multi"/>-->
<!-- </xpath>-->
<!-- </field>-->
<!-- </record>-->
</data> </data>
</odoo> </odoo>